jerusalem90 wrote:
Question: why would JK Rowling write under a pen name? Especially if it gets out that that's a pen name, what's the point?

Originally, she wrote under "Robert Galbraith" because she wanted the freedom to work in an entirely different genre without Harry Potter hanging over her head. The problem was that the initial book started getting really good reviews and solid sales. The book press started trying to track down "Robert Galbraith" and discovered he didn't exist. So she and her publisher finally came clean.
